About Interactive Brokers Group

Interactive Brokers lets people and businesses buy or sell investments on many global markets. It helps traders manage their money through an automated computer platform. Users can trade stocks, options, and currencies in one single account.

What Interactive Brokers Offers

  • Trading Platforms: Advanced desktop and mobile tools for experienced investors to monitor global markets and execute trades.
  • Universal Account: A single entry point to trade in 29 currencies across more than 170 electronic exchanges.
  • Financial Services: Tools for automated stock lending and securities financing for hedge funds and individual investors.
  • Marketplaces: Digital centers that connect users to mutual funds, bonds, and professional financial advisors.

Recent Growth and Expansion

  • Joined the S&P 500 Index on August 28, 2025, which increased institutional ownership of the company's stock.
  • Completed a four-for-one forward stock split in June 2025 to increase the number of authorized shares.
  • Launched ForecastTrader to allow customers to trade forecast contracts through its subsidiary, ForecastEx.
  • Introduced the Karta Visa Infinite Charge Card to give customers instant access to cash across different borders.

What Makes the Company Different

The company uses its own software to automate most brokerage tasks, which keeps costs lower than many competitors. Its system checks customer credit in real time to prevent losses from risky trades.

The Recent Numbers

  • Revenue reached $2.7 billion in Q4 2025, up 13.5% from Q4 2024.
  • Operating income grew to $2.4 billion in Q4 2025, a 16% increase year-over-year.
  • Net income hit $284 million in Q4 2025, up 30.9% from the previous year.
  • Market capitalization rose to $111.1 billion in Q4 2025, up 48.9% from Q4 2024.
  • The company reached 4.4 million cleared customer accounts by the end of 2025.

Bottom Line

Interactive Brokers has transitioned from a floor-based market maker to a global automated brokerage firm. Its focus on proprietary technology and low-cost execution has allowed it to scale its services to millions of international clients.
